Yanxin Wang is affiliated with the China University of Geosciences in China and specializes in research related to environmental science and earth and planetary sciences. Their work primarily addresses topics within environmental chemistry, geochemistry and petrology, pollution, health toxicology and mutagenesis, and environmental engineering.

Their research topics include:

  • Arsenic contamination and mitigation
  • Groundwater and isotope geochemistry
  • Mine drainage and remediation techniques
  • Heavy metals in the environment
  • Radioactive element chemistry and processing
  • Fluoride effects and removal
  • Microbial fuel cells and bioremediation
